Miami Central Business District, Miami, FL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Miami Central Business District?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Miami Central Business District Studio Apartments | $2,678 | $1,361 | $8,174 |
| Miami Central Business District 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,465 | $950 | $10,000+ |
| Miami Central Business District 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,341 | $1,100 | $10,000+ |
| Miami Central Business District 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,946 | $1,250 | $10,000+ |
| Miami Central Business District 4 Bedroom Apartments | $7,716 | $6,019 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Miami Central Business District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Miami Central Business District with Studio?
Currently the most affordable Studio in Miami Central Business District is at Culmer Place listed at $1,361.
How much is the average rent for a Studio Miami Central Business District Apartment?
The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Miami Central Business District is $2,678.
What is the largest available Studio Miami Central Business District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Miami Central Business District is a 666 square feet unit starting from $2,485 at Modera Riverside.
What is the average size for Miami Central Business District Studio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Studio rental in Miami Central Business District is currently 521 sq ft.
